How can you expand the analyte quantification range of an off-the-shelf lateral flow assay strip without making any modifications to the strip? Our new article in Sensors and Actuators B shows that you can do it using time-lapse imaging on a smartphone: https://t.co/jhBb0ETN70

Navjot and Nikhil in my lab, together, have developed what we believe is the most sophisticated mechanistic model of loop mediated isothermal amplification till date. A preprint is now available on ChemRxiv: https://t.co/latIZaWWeP
